Puma: Lion of the Andes

Puma: Lion of the Andes

In addition to being one of the most beautiful territories on Earth, the Torres del Paine National Park, in Chile, an area of ​​almost 200,000 hectares considered the jewel of the Andes, is home to several wild pumas, animals that due to their elusiveness behavior are difficult to observe
